Apuntar a navegadores específicos con CSS
Lograr compatibilidad entre navegadores en el desarrollo web puede ser un desafío. Un método para abordar problemas específicos del navegador es utilizar declaraciones condicionales CSS. Si bien el fragmento de código proporcionado destaca declaraciones condicionales simples, existen métodos alternativos para apuntar a navegadores específicos.
1. Detección del navegador
Puede determinar el navegador del usuario mediante JavaScript o PHP. Una vez identificado el navegador, puede generar un archivo CSS dinámico adaptado al navegador correspondiente.
2. Hacks de CSS
Los hacks de CSS son estilos específicos del navegador que explotan las diferencias de representación del navegador. Por ejemplo, el selector "* html #uno" apunta a Internet Explorer 6 y versiones anteriores. Puede encontrar una lista completa de trucos de CSS en:
http://paulirish.com/2009/browser-specific-css-hacks/
3. Complementos de detección del navegador
Los complementos de JavaScript prediseñados como http://rafael.adm.br/css_browser_selector/ facilitan la detección del navegador y proporcionan clases CSS a elementos basados en el navegador detectado.
Descargo de responsabilidad: Todos los recursos proporcionados provienen en parte de Internet. Si existe alguna infracción de sus derechos de autor u otros derechos e intereses, explique los motivos detallados y proporcione pruebas de los derechos de autor o derechos e intereses y luego envíelos al correo electrónico: [email protected]. Lo manejaremos por usted lo antes posible.
Copyright© 2022 湘ICP备2022001581号-3